SYSTEMS AND METHODS FOR DYNAMIC DEMAND SENSING AND FORECAST ADJUSTMENT
Systems and methods for dynamic demand sensing in a supply chain in which constantly-updated data is used to select a machine learning model or retrain a pre-selected machine learning model, for forecasting sales of a product at a specific location. The updated data includes product information and geographic information. Also disclosed are systems and methods relating to demand forecasting and readjusting forecasts based on forecast error.
METHODS AND SYSTEMS FOR SELECTING AND PRESENTING CONTENT ON A FIRST SYSTEM BASED ON USER PREFERENCES LEARNED ON A SECOND SYSTEM
A method of selecting and presenting content on a first system based on user preferences learned on a second system is provided. The method includes receiving a user's input for identifying items of the second content system and, in response thereto, presenting a subset of items of the second content system and receiving the user's selection actions thereof. The method includes analyzing the selected items to learn the user's content preferences for the content of the second content system and determining a relationship between the content of the first and second content systems to determine preferences relevant to items of the first content system. The method includes, in response subsequent user input for items of the first content system, selecting and ordering a collection of items of the first content system based on the user's learned content preferences determined to be relevant to the items of the first content system.
Method and apparatus for dynamic geo-fencing
The present disclosure provides method and system to facilitate definition, tuning and visualization of a geo-fence at a computer system. The method comprises receiving an application program interface (API) call from the computer system, and in response to the API call, enabling the computer system to display a user interface (UI) on a display screen of the second computer system. The UI includes a first region and a second region, the first region including a plurality of screen areas for receiving input parameters for defining the geo-fence via a user input device of the computer system, and a second region is configured to display the geo-fence over a map of a geographical region around a location specified in the input parameters. The method further comprises, in response to receiving user inputs in the second region, generating the geo-fence based on the input parameters and mobile device events data stored in an electronic storage. The method further comprises causing the geo-fence to be displayed over the map in the second region of the UI.

MET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R PERSISTENT ACCOUNT GENERATION AND PROFILING
The present teaching relates to method, system, and medium for profiling accounts. A plurality of identifiers are obtained, wherein each of the plurality of identifiers is associated with one of a device operated by a user and a platform on which the user consumes content in one or more media types. An account corresponding to the user is created, wherein the account represents the user across devices, platforms, and/or media types. A persistent identifier is generated for the account, wherein the persistent identifier links the plurality of identifiers. Consumption data related to the account with the persistent identifier is obtained. The consumption data is gathered from sources associated with the plurality of identifiers across different devices, platforms, or media types, and the account is profiled based on the obtained consumption data.
INFORMATION PROCESSING METHOD, ELECTRONIC DEVICE AND COMPUTER-READABLE STORAGE MEDIUM
Embodiments of the present disclosure provide an information processing method, electronic device and computer-readable storage medium. The method proposed herein comprises obtaining product information on a plurality of products, the product information at least comprising the output quantity and a target attribute of each of the plurality of products within a period of time, where the output quantity indicates the number of respective products outputted externally within a period of time. The method further comprises determining a causality related to the output quantity by applying the product information to a data processing model, and the causality at least indicates a dependency of the output quantity of each of the plurality of products on the respective target attributes of the plurality of products. The method further comprises determining, based on the causality, from the plurality of products at least one target product affecting a total output metric of the plurality of products. With the embodiments of the present disclosure, by determining a core or key product, it is possible to promote a more pertinent product adjustment so as to improve the overall efficiency or profits.

Methods for spatially relative apportionment of geospatial data in distributed computing systems, and related systems and apparatus
A method and processing system for assessing of the health of a network of retail locations in a defined geographic area, by a process including the development of a greenfield benchmark score for a network of ideally sited locations, followed by the development of a brownfield score of current locations, for comparison to the greenfield score. The invention is further applicable to decisions to open a new location, relocate an existing location or close an existing location. In these cases, the effect of opening a new location, or relocating or closing an underperforming location is evaluated by recalculating the brownfield score after the addition of each of several potential new locations, and/or after relocating or closing each of several poorly performing locations.
